|a This book provides readers with direction on how to organize psychoeducational groups while also helping them enhance skills for effectively leading such groups-all in one comprehensive volume! Offering an applied, pragmatic approach, author Janice L. DeLucia-Waack uniquely integrates research and practice to suggest valuable leadership strategies while addressing special issues such as children of divorce, anger management, bullying behaviors, and much more.
